Transaction 6858317625c4d9034d842c4f1a1d7ea8406d1451e4bec2992b5d6f96c9ebaa51
1 Input
1 Output
-
6858317625c4d9034d842c4f1a1d7ea8406d1451e4bec2992b5d6f96c9ebaa51:0
- value
- 15721592
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 178b824e00c90ae0d2a43ea1030480dbbf98bfea OP_EQUAL
- address
- 33qWbDD4LGowFWzqDNfxbrSMY26BE9WwgK